Holding on to the Protest
He said that to run for Senator himself would affect his electoral protest against Vice President Leni Robredo. The recount is still ongoing that pertains to his case before the Presidential Electoral Tribunal (PET).
The protest is Taking a Long Time
The vote recount for the poll protest between Marcos and Robredo officially starts last April 2. That was after 2 years of waiting. Marcos said that it is not fair to let the people wait that long on disclosing if there’s really cheating, how it was done, and against or by whom.
The outcome of Electoral Protest Uncertainty
Imee is now on his last term as Ilocos Norte governor. Her plan to run for Senator results from the uncertainty of the electoral protest. Imee earlier said that the uncertainty of her brother makes their family ponder about sending another Marcos to run for a national position. This time, it is her who is likely to do that. Although in the interview her brother hints on the younger Marcoses to follow suit.
The President’s Endorsement of Gov. Imee
President Rodrigo Du30’s endorsement of Imee, should she decide to run, would be “a big factor.” The Filipino leader is a good friend of the Marcoses and has publicly said that Imee is one of the few politicians who support his quest to be president.
